A Sharp Crypto Market Correction Weakens Ripple
Despite a brief rise of Bitcoin (BTC) above $107,000, investors’ joy was short-lived. The entire crypto market is currently undergoing a severe correction, dragging down the altcoin Ripple (XRP).
In just a few hours, the token lost over 5% of its value, dropping from $2.44 to $2.30. This sudden decrease is due to the strong correlation between the price of Ripple and Bitcoin’s movements. When the largest cryptocurrency in terms of market capitalization experiences drastic changes, altcoins like XRP directly feel the consequences.


Ripple is now trading near a major technical support level between $2.30 and $2.35. However, this buying zone is becoming increasingly fragile. A break below this level could pave the way for a new decline towards the demand zone highlighted in green at $2.20.
To resume an upward trend, XRP must first reclaim the $2.40 mark. Beyond that, the levels of $2.45 and $2.50 will become potential targets. Without confirmation of this optimistic scenario, selling pressure continues to dominate the market.
However, XRP still has this huge downward trendline below $2.1. There is a high probability that it will retest this level in the coming weeks. Moreover, if the price falls below $2, XRP is likely to return to the zone between $1.64 and $1.30, representing a potential drop of over 30%.
The May 19 announcement and volatility, an increased risk for XRP investors
The current context of low volatility in the crypto market exacerbates price movements. Even slight variations can lead to significant liquidations of leveraged positions. In this uncertain climate, Ripple remains particularly vulnerable.
Without a sustained stabilization of Bitcoin above $100,000, it will be challenging for XRP to break out of the overall bearish trend. Investors will need to exercise caution and await a clear technical confirmation before increasing their positions.
The drop in Ripple’s price occurs within a global context of market crypto stress. As long as Bitcoin does not find a clear direction, XRP will remain under pressure and likely to extend its downward movement.
The current technical levels suggest many liquidations in the coming days, where prices could act sharply. For French investors, it is therefore recommended to wait for a trend clarification before taking a position on Ripple.
It is worth mentioning that May 19 is an important date for Ripple, as the launch of the XRP Futures ETF is scheduled for today. The token could react in either direction.
